Phase Matching for a Generalized Grover's Algorithm

Chris Cardullo, Min Kang

In the generalized Grover's algorithm, optimal phases deviate from π as target probability approaches 1, breaking phase matching but raising success probability.

Claims

C1strongest claim

as the probability of observation approaches 1, the optimal phase changes differ from π and no longer observe phase matching... lead to an increase in the probability of the target.

C2weakest assumption

That the current amplitude vector is known exactly when choosing the next phases; in a real device this vector is not directly observable and must be estimated.

C3one line summary

Optimal phase changes in generalized Grover's algorithm deviate from π only when target probability nears 1, yielding a modest increase in success probability for the final iteration.
